No arrest in Aralia incident by Manik Sarkar’s police

AGARTALA, Nov 20 (TIWN): At night 12.30 PM yesterday a clash erupted among CPI-M and BJP at Aralia’s Muslim Para left 8 people injured seriously, alleged the locals.

The CPI-M families said that BJP has done it and already CPI-M begins protest accusing BJP for creating the violence at there.

But surprisingly, police could not arrest a single person in this regard even though they are known CPI-M controlled police from Santanu murder case to Jiban Debnath case. 

On the other side, BJP has alleged this is a planwise activity by the CPI-M and that’s the reason that they took help of night hours, so that they can blame BJP.

A local BJP activist said, “What is the necessity of BJP to beat public ? Beating the public will increase BJP’s vote banks? This is nothing but a plan wise activity just as attacks upon Hindu Temples”.
